I'm transplanting all the disk brake parts from a '75 Eldorado into my '66 Toronado. The rear calipers look a bit problematic as far as getting the parking brake to work, due to the different shape of the Olds rear axle vs the original Eldorado.

Looking at photos of later Eldorado rear calipers (1984), looks like those would work much better, as the parking brake arm is reversed. My question is - Will these work with the 1975 backing plates and rotor? These are two different generation Eldorados.
